可移动式风蚀风洞的设计与研究

摘    要:可移动式风蚀风洞是对土壤进行抗风蚀能力测试研究的一种有力工具。所设计的风蚀风洞全长15.9 m,其中实验段长7.7 m,平均分为7段,入口截面长宽均为0.9 m;收缩段长1.2 m,收缩比为2;风洞内风速在0~20 m/s范围内连续可调,转角段的创新设计能够是风洞有均匀的流场。风洞的各个部分易于连接和拆分,以便于野外科学研究时移动和运输的功能。经过运行测试和风速廓线实验,空风洞下风洞的各项气动性能指标已经达到设计标准,该风洞已经投入到科研实验中。

On the design of movable wind tunnel

Abstract:Movable wind tunnel is a powerful tool to test resistance of land surface soil to wind erosion.A movable wind tunnel is designed,whose total length is 15.9m.The experiment section,composed of seven subsections,is about 7.7m,with the inlet size of 0.9m × 0.9m.The contraction section is 1.2m long with a contraction ratio of 2.0.The wind speed can be adjusted continuously within the range of 0~20m/s.The innovative turnal section provides steady wind flow in the steady section.Easily assembled and disassembled,the wind tunnel is ready to move and transport when used in fields.Wind profile tests show that the tunnel's aerodynamic performance specifications come up to the design standard.The tunnel has already been put into service.
